E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
uuid主键
mybatis 八股文
它与全自动的区别基础什么是MyBatis谈谈你为什么用MyBatis,有什么优点MyBatis有哪些缺点如何获取自动生成的
主键
属性名和字段名不一致的情况MyBatis中用到了哪些设计模式映射文件中处理CRUD
szc1767
·
2024-08-31 17:52
八股文
mybatis
java
开发语言
openwrt 21.02 开启ntfs-3g自动挂载2T以上移动硬盘
初始状态:openwrt21.02原始版本需求:需要自动挂载移动硬盘,作为简单NAS使用遇到问题:1)按照网上教程mount命令不识别
uuid
参数,发现少安装了一个包:mount-utils2)不想用最新的
FoxMale007
·
2024-08-31 11:42
未整理随笔
openwrt
ntfs-3g
U盘
移动硬盘
NAS
使用MyBatis插入数据并返回自动生成的ID
在使用MyBatis进行数据库操作时,经常会遇到需要插入数据并返回自动生成的
主键
ID的情况。
CodeDunkster
·
2024-08-31 07:15
mybatis
数据库
mysql中如何去除重复数据_Mysql如何去掉数据库中重复记录?
方法一:防止表中出现重复数据当表中未添加数据时,可以在MySQL数据表中设置指定的字段为PRIMARYKEY(
主键
)或者UNIQUE(唯一)索引来保证数据的唯一性。
Leung Rick
·
2024-08-29 22:05
mysql中如何去除重复数据
2019-10-23
macat配置mysql集群异常1:TheslaveI/OthreadstopsbecausemasterandslavehaveequalMySQLserver
UUID
s问题分析问题提示主从使用了相同的
袁小胜
·
2024-08-29 10:24
redis面试(二十三)写锁释放
先加了写锁,后面再次加写锁或者读锁anyLock:{“mode”:“write”,“
UUID
_01:threadId_01:write”:2,“
UUID
_01:threadId_01”:1}写锁的释放lua
木小同
·
2024-08-29 02:53
redis
面试
redis
面试
数据库
分布式唯一id的7种方案
但是如果系统是多系统,如果id是和业务相关,由各个系统生成的情况下,那每个主机生成的
主键
id就是不可控的,多个主机就有可能会造成
主键
冲突的问题。
木小同
·
2024-08-29 02:53
面试
分布式
分布式id
雪花算法
redis面试(二十二)读锁释放
读锁+读锁假如说,同一个线程多次加读锁,或者不同的线程加了多个读锁当前的锁结构长这样anyLock:{“mode”:“read”,“
UUID
_01:threadId_01”:2,“
UUID
_02:threadId
木小同
·
2024-08-29 01:18
面试
redis
redis
面试
数据库
读锁
锁的释放
redis锁
浏览器精度问题
问题产生浏览器端一般情况下无法正确解析后端返回的long类型的
主键
,比如作为索引的id,为了避免重复可能设置成一个很大的唯一
UUID
,但是超过一定范围后,浏览器可能无法正常解析。
Jinuss
·
2024-08-29 01:44
前端
前端
javascript
django学习入门系列之第九点《案例:员工管理》
MySQLpython查询数据python删除数据python修改数据小节往期回顾案例:员工管理使用MySQL内置工具(命令)创建数据库:unicom数据一张表:admin表名:admin列:id,整型,自增,
主键
铁匠匠匠
·
2024-08-28 12:14
django
django
学习
sqlite
python
后端
开源
笔记
慢sql问题解决,sql优化,数据库(mysql)
效率比较2、作者遇到的慢sql问题2.1、使用排序导致变慢问题2.2、使用LEFTJOIN导致索引失效的问题2.3、子查询导致索引失效3、explain命令介绍4、阿里云rds数据库(mysql的一种)
主键
索引查询很慢问题参考文档
北风toto
·
2024-08-28 11:11
个人笔记
数据库
sql
mysql
mysql 存储过程 - 创建使用示例
●测试需求场景描述使用存储过程循环插入N条数据●创建一张表CREATETABLE`t_user`(`id`bigint(20)NOTNULLAUTO_INCREMENTCOMMENT'
主键
',`real_name
qq_19783793
·
2024-08-27 10:30
mysql
存储过程
SQL查询数据库public架构下所有表格的
主键
/复合(组合)键的方法
目录1.说明2.搭建环境说明1.查询所有表格的所有
主键
(包括复合键)2.查询指定表格的所有
主键
(包括复合键)3.查询public架构下的所有表格的
主键
及复合(组合)键的情况4.查询public架构下的所有表格的复合
激动的兔子
·
2024-08-27 09:23
数据库管理
数据库
postgresql
SQLITE3
主键
自增
sqlite3中提供了
主键
自增的字段,在创建表时,
主键
加上AUTOINCREMENT该字段即可实现
主键
自增,例:创建表CREATETABLECOM(IDINTEGERPRIMARYKEYAUTOINCREMENT
九抈九
·
2024-08-27 02:12
sqlite
数据库
java
SQLite Autoincrement及实例,
主键
自增长
SQLite中的Autoincrement是一个用于生成自增ID的特殊关键字。当在表的列声明中使用Autoincrement时,SQLite会自动为该列生成一个唯一的自增ID。下面是一个使用Autoincrement的示例:sqlCREATETABLEusers(idINTEGERPRIMARYKEYAUTOINCREMENT,nameTEXT,ageINTEGER);在上面的示例中,我们创建了一
锐湃
·
2024-08-27 02:41
database
sqlite
数据库
linux编译环境搭建
安装软件包sudoapt-getinstalllibssl-devsharutils
uuid
-devnasmlibyaml-devrsyncchrpath-ysudoapt-getinstallbuild-essentialbisonflexzlib1g-devlibncurses5
bsp linux开发
·
2024-08-27 00:28
开发和调试
linux
运维
服务器
Oracle序列
序列概念用于产生唯一序号的数据库对象,为多个数据库用户依次生成不重复的连续整数通常用于自动生成表的
主键
值产生的最大数字长度38位十进制数不占用实际物理空间数据字典中只存储序列的定义描述创建CREATESEQUENCE
知向谁边
·
2024-08-26 22:43
mysql怎样区分主表从表_MySQL 主表与从表
通过上一篇随笔,笔者了解到,实体完整性是通过
主键
约束实现的,而参照完整性是通过外键约束实现的,两者都是为了保证数据的完整性和一致性。
张仁鹏
·
2024-08-26 10:49
mysql怎样区分主表从表
flask上传文件
文件夹例如C:\Users\Administrator\upload的upload文件夹@author:Administrator"""#-*-coding:utf-8-*-importosimport
uuid
importplatformfromflaskimportFlas
weixin_33595571
·
2024-08-26 06:23
代码
《SQL 约束:保障数据完整性与准确性的关键防线》
主键
、外键和唯一约束是其中最为重要的几种约束类型,它们在数据库设计和数据操作中发挥着至关重要的作用。本文将深入探讨这些约束的内涵及其在实际应用中的巨大价值。
程序猿阿伟
·
2024-08-25 22:02
sql
数据库
oracle
postgresql版本升级方式:利用逻辑复制
logical max_replication_slots=8 max_wal_senders=102.导出旧版本的表结构pg_dump-dtest-s>/data/test.sql3.查询迁移的数据库中没有
主键
的表
奈何流年
·
2024-08-24 19:19
postgresql
postgresql
数据库
database
数据实体类
主键
使用
UUID
生成策略
方式一:推荐如果你使用的是JPA进行数据持久化操作的开发者,如何在实体类中配置
UUID
作为
主键
生成策略。
龙哥里格隆
·
2024-08-24 18:16
java
数据库
sql
spring
boot
InnoDB 索引和 MyISAM 索引的区别,索引的优缺点
InnoDB的辅助索引data域存储相应记录
主键
的值而不是地址。而MyISAM的辅助索引和主索引没有多大区别。innoDB是聚簇索引,数据挂在逐渐索引之下。
画江湖Test
·
2024-08-24 16:02
数据库
mysql
oracle
db2
mongodb
索引
SQL-约束篇
1.
主键
约束(PrimaryKey)
主键
约束用于唯一标识表中的每一行数据。一个表只能有一个
主键
,
主键
字段的值必须唯一且不能为空。
Bro_cat
·
2024-08-24 08:11
MySQL
sql
数据库
【SQL】商品销售
-----+|product_id|int||product_name|varchar||unit_price|int|+--------------+---------+product_id是该表的
主键
F_D_Z
·
2024-08-23 23:10
SQL
sql
数据库
MySQL
mysql
mysql 引擎 InnoDB 和 MyISAM
对一个包含外键的InnoDB表转为MYISAM会失败;三、InnoDB是聚集索引数据文件是和索引绑在一起的,必须要有
主键
,通过
主键
索引效率很高。但是辅助索引需
codebody
·
2024-08-23 09:16
mysql
java
mysql update锁表(踩坑)
先学知识点:mysql在执行更新语句的时候会会上锁;根据
主键
ID更新的时候会锁行;非
主键
ID更新的时候会锁表;报错信息如下:Errorupdatingdatabase.Cause:com.mysql.cj.jdbc.exceptions.MySQLTransactionRollbackException
Mr_Huang_1
·
2024-08-23 09:15
mysql
数据库
java架构师面试题——MySQL篇
1、数据库的三范式是什么第一范式:列不可再分第二范式:行可以唯一区分,
主键
约束第三范式:表的非主属性不能依赖与其他表的非主属性外键约束且三大范式是一级一级依赖的,第二范式建立在第一范式上,第三范式建立第一第二范式上
杜引强
·
2024-08-23 06:55
java
mysql
android
面试
数据库
java 封装实现树(Tree)形结构的几种实现方案(不用递归)
tree树形实体类@DatapublicclassTblLabelTree{/***
主键
*/privateLongid;/***父级id*/privateLongparentId;/***级别*/privateIntegerlevel
不想做咸鱼的王富贵
·
2024-08-22 20:56
java基础
java
c++
数据结构
java部门人员结构树
实体publicclassDeptTreeDto{/***id
主键
*/privateIntegerid;/***父id*/privateIntegerpId;/***名称*/privateStringname
从零开始·
·
2024-08-22 19:24
java
树结构
聚簇索引 和 非聚簇索引详解
聚簇索引是按照表
主键
顺序构建一个B+Tr
AaronJonah
·
2024-08-22 14:19
mysql
java
数据库
java
HBase入门教程
1.1Hbase概念术语1、行键RowKey:
主键
是用来检索记录的
主键
,访问hbasetable中的行。
xmvip01
·
2024-08-22 10:08
Java面试题--分布式锁
分布式锁有哪些解决方案常用的三种方案基于数据库实现:通常基于
主键
,或者唯一索引来实现分布式锁,但是性能比较差,一般不建议使用基于Redis:可以使用setnx来加锁,但是需要设置锁的自动删除来防止死
Lill_bin
·
2024-08-22 03:40
JAVA面试题
java
开发语言
服务器
spring
boot
spring
后端
restful
MySQL自增
主键
可以在MySQL数据库中实现自增
主键
,使每次插入数据时,
主键
值会自动增长,避免手动指定
主键
值的麻烦。自增
主键
可以方便地确保每条记录的唯一性,并且提供了便利的数据管理和查询方式。
中台小A
·
2024-08-22 02:07
mysql
mysql
sql
数据库
HBase入门教程
1.1Hbase概念术语1、行键RowKey:
主键
是用来检索记录的
主键
,访问hbasetable中的行。
xmvip01
·
2024-03-26 03:04
某小厂java后端初面,记录一下
4.
主键
和索引的区别5.count(*),count(1),count(ID)的区别6.exists了解吗?作用是什么7.线程池了解吗?8.spring创建的bean是单例模式还是多例模式,
bpmh
·
2024-03-20 04:43
Java开发1天1道面试题
java
面试
设计模式学习笔记 - 规范与重构 - 7.实践:通过一段ID生成器代码,学习如何发现代码质量问题
背景介绍在软件开发中,ID常用来表示一些业务信息的唯一标识,比如订单的单号、数据库中的唯一
主键
。假设你正参与一个后端业务系统的开发,为了方便在请求出错时排查问题,在写代码的时候会在关键路径上打印日志。
陈建111
·
2024-03-19 23:06
设计模式-实战
代码质量
重构
Goland运行go语言基础篇
下面代码右键运行即可packagemainfuncmain(){println("你好世界")}二、导入第三方库依赖找到项目的go.mod,在mod文件文件夹打开终端运行gogetgithub.com/google/
uuid
云霄IT
·
2024-03-19 05:43
golang
开发语言
后端
count(*)、count(
主键
id)、count(字段)和count(1)的区别
所以,count(*)、count(
主键
id)和count(1)都表示返回满足条件的结果集的总行数;而
追涨杀跌
·
2024-03-17 22:03
#
MySQL
mysql
count聚合函数
MySQL中 count(*)、count(
主键
id)、count(字段)和count(1)的区别
函数不同执行方式的执行区别count(*):对于这个命令,会每遍历一条数据进行累加,排除全字段为空的数据情况下count++count(1):相当于新加一列,列值为1,此时每一行数据都会进行累加count++count(
主键
字段
南 北
·
2024-03-17 22:03
mysql
数据库
【MySQL】ROW_NUMBER 窗口函数妙用之报告系统状态的连续日期
力扣题1、题目地址1225.报告系统状态的连续日期2、模拟表表:FailedColumnNameTypefail_datedate该表
主键
为fail_date(具有唯一值的列)。
Joseph 乔
·
2024-03-16 18:55
#
MySQL
mysql
分布式id生成方案
1.
UUID
(通用唯一标识符)实现原理工作方式:
UUID
是通过一系列算法生成的128位数字,通常基于时间戳、计算机硬件标识符、随机数等元素。
陈平安"
·
2024-03-15 15:17
Java面试
分布式
java
spring
cloud
mysql 表的约束
mysql表的约束1.空属性2.默认值3.列描述4.zerofill5.
主键
6.自增长7.唯一键8.外键1.空属性在数据库中,每个字段都有一个空属性,可以是NULL(默认)或NOTNULL(不为空)。
yualian
·
2024-03-15 08:06
mysql
数据库
redis实现分布式锁
常见的实现分布式锁的方案由通过zookeeper的临时有序节点,数据库的自增
主键
和今天
yongbuyanqi9467
·
2024-03-14 06:57
【Sql】数据库的三范式?MySQL数据库引擎有?InnoDB与MyISAM的区别
第一范式:是数据库最基本的要求,列不可再分第二范式:行可以唯一区分,
主键
约束第三范式:是在第二范式的基础上建立起来的,即满足第三范式必须要先满足第二范式。
王果冻ddd
·
2024-03-12 10:56
数据库
java
oracle
sql
ClickHouse存储引擎之ReplacingMergeTree引擎
MergeTree支持
主键
,但
主键
主要用来缩小查询范围,且不具备唯一性约束,可以正常写入相同
主键
的数据。但在一些情况下,可能需要表中没有
主键
重复的数据。
小枫@码
·
2024-03-10 22:52
大数据运维
clickhouse
MySQL
主键
与索引的联系与区别
关系数据库依赖
主键
主键
有两个用途:惟一地标识一行。
主键
还作为一个可以被外键有效引用的对象。
AAA非专业划水人士小张
·
2024-03-09 10:37
SQL学习
mysql
数据库
学习
sql
MySql的CURRENT_TIMESTAMP和ON UPDATE CURRENT_TIMESTAMP
`t_domain_name_registration`(`id`bigint(20)NOTNULLAUTO_INCREMENTCOMMENT'自增
主键
',`unique_id`bigint(20)NOTNULLCOMMENT
醉卧沙场丶
·
2024-03-07 15:38
mysql
数据库
分布式ID选型对比(1)
常见的几种ID生成方式对比:种类全局唯一高性能高可用趋势递增中心服务缺点
UUID
是高(本地生成,(无网络开销)低(无序,不适用)否否无序、字符串数据库自增单表唯一中中(宕机就会使业务服务中断)是否安全性差
Loren_云淡风轻
·
2024-03-03 14:04
框架部分
特定功能
springboot
分布式
分布式ID
分布式ID实战
mysql 只返回第一条_mybatis 关联查询时,从表只返回第一条记录解决办法
如果两表联查,主表和明细表的
主键
都是id的话,明细表的多条只能查询出来第一条。造成以上情况可能的原因:1、级联查询的时候,主表和从表有一样的字段名的时候,在mysql上命令查询是没问题的。
weixin_39639518
·
2024-03-02 22:14
mysql
只返回第一条
上一页
1
2
3
4
5
6
7
8
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他